Jeremy Stephenson & Travel Photography
Jeremy Stephenson is a passionate photographer and wildlife lover. He grew up in Tanzania and developed his skills in the national parks, learning about the landscape and how to capture the perfect shot on family camping trips in the bush. His work has now been published in the acclaimed work En-Kata and he runs workshops to help improve the skills of others.
Wild life through a lens
Over the vast expanse of Mikumi National Park, you will track lions, zebra, wildebeest, impala and great herds of buffalo. You’ll get up, close and personal with these magnificent creatures and learn how to take the perfect shot. Then, discover the unique coastal landscape of Saadani National Park, where bush meets beach.

A Taste of Paradise
Zanzibar’s white coral sands, shimmering Indian Ocean and lush palms are dazzling. Practise photography from a different perspective when you visit atmospheric Stone Town’s winding streets, bleached stone buildings and the colourful cultural influences of Africa and Islam.
